Abstract: 
為瞭解高溫菇菌絲生長生理及栽培最適下種量,乃從事以下各項試驗,結果如下:一、菌絲生長以30℃最好,15℃以下及40℃以上,15天內不會生長,39℃為菌絲生長最高臨界溫度。
In order to understand the physiology and the adequate spawning quantity of Agaricus bitorquis, we have done the following experiments: 1. The optimum temperature for mycelial growth was 30℃ ; below 15℃ or above 40℃, mycelia could not grow in 15 days ; 39℃ was the maximum temperature for mycelial growth.
